Android 4.4 was significant in mobile history because it introduced "Project Svelte," an initiative to reduce the operating system's memory footprint. This allowed the OS to run smoothly on devices with as little as 512MB of RAM. However, the mobile gaming landscape has evolved drastically since 2013.

Android 4.4 KitKat, released in late 2013, remains a legendary milestone in mobile history. Known for "Project Svelte," it was specifically designed to run smoothly on devices with as little as 512MB of RAM, bringing high-quality gaming to the masses.
